Pointwise quasi hemi-slant submanifolds

open access: yesFilomat, 2022
The objective of this paper is to introduce a new class of submanifolds which are called pointwise quasi hemi-slant submanifolds in almost Hermitian manifolds which extends quasi hemi-slant, hemi-slant, semi-slant and slant submanifolds in a very natural way. Several basic results in this respect are proved in this paper.

On Lagrangian submersions

open access: yes, 2014
In this paper, we study Riemannian, anti-invariant Riemannian and Lagrangian submersions. We prove that the horizontal distribution of a Lagrangian submersion from a Kaehlerian manifold is integrable.
